Performing a Double Back Tuck This video shows the effort that is needed in gymnastics in order to perform a double back tuck skill.  The most important thing is to be consistent.  This means to practice regularly, do the conditioning, and repeat and repeat the skill until the gymnast can perfect it. 2010 Gymnastics Season The Level 6 Lakeshore Gymnastics boy’s team is training hard for the USAG Gymnastics Season that starts this coming December.  For the first competition of the season the level 6 team will be traveling to Franklyn, Ohio for the GTCO Invitational, which will take place on December 11th – 12th.
